De Vere Wokefield Estate reveals results of £20m transformation

The impressive Mansion House has been restored to glory and takes its place once again at the heart of De Vere Wokefield Estate. Originally built in the 1560s then rebuilt in 1720s by Charles Parry; the Mansion House offers 87 guestrooms, with many featuring roll top baths and king size beds. Whilst a further 289 bedrooms can be found in Wokefield Place and Wellington Lodge.

Each room showcases luxurious, distinctly British interiors blending a heritage colour palette of muted greens, greys, taupe and cream with contemporary fixtures and fittings to create spaces that are restful and calming; perfect for a country retreat. 

Guests are well catered for when it comes to dining and socialising, too. The new, 90-seater 1560 Restaurant & Bar in the Mansion House will serve a British-inspired menu, while a new Whiskey Lounge has opened for those looking to unwind pre- or post-dinner; and the re-designed restaurant, The View, located in Wokefield Place, offers a range of delicious daily changing dishes, using locally sourced fresh ingredients. An outdoor pizza oven has been introduced on the terrace, which serves artisan stone baked pizzas.

“We’re delighted with the results of the refurbishment; the attention to detail and beautiful marriage of modern functionality with classic style is really quite breath-taking and we firmly believe that we have created a property that caters perfectly for our guests, whatever their reason for visiting,” says Peter Sangster, Venue Director at De Vere Wokefield Estate.

“The transformation has breathed new life into the property. Whether it’s a romantic getaway for two; a show-stopping wedding or a large scale corporate event, the hotel and our expert team will deliver a seamless experience that is tailored to each guest’s unique requirements.”

The hotel is also currently renovating its spa, which is due to open in coming weeks. The spa will provide a relaxing sanctuary offering six treatment areas, including a four-person space with private Jacuzzi, plus four couple and two single treatment rooms.

Set in 250 acres of beautiful Berkshire parkland, the estate features superfast Wi-Fi up to 100 metres from the venue. The grounds also boast an 18-hole, par 72, championship golf course designed to US PGA standards.
